What to expect

Learn how to prepare authentic Bosnian pita from scratch, including the little tricks you won’t find in any cookbook. In her apartment above the rooftops of Sarajevo, our Bosnian aunt Nedreta will show you step by step how to stretch the dough, prepare the filling, and turn a few simple ingredients into one of the country’s most beloved dishes.

And yes, Nedreta takes her role seriously. If your dough has a few holes, she might tell you with a wink that this clearly means you’re completely unsuitable for marriage. Don’t worry — that’s all part of the experience. In the end, the pita will still taste fantastic. Maybe even better because you made it yourself.

Along the way, you’ll enjoy homemade mezze, non-alcoholic drinks, and plenty of stories from the Bosnian kitchen. After 3–4 hours, it feels less like a cooking class and more like a relaxed afternoon in the kitchen of a Bosnian family.

Good to know

Is this cooking class a good way to discover Bosnian cuisine?
Definitely. Bosnian cuisine is deeply rooted in family recipes — and that’s exactly what you’ll experience in this Sarajevo cooking class. Instead of cooking in a formal cooking school, you’ll step into a real Sarajevo kitchen and see how these dishes are prepared at home.

What makes this Sarajevo cooking class special?
Unlike many traditional cooking classes, this experience takes place in a private home. You’ll cook with our local host Nedreta, who grew up with these dishes. Expect plenty of humor, honest comments about your pita dough, and lots of stories from everyday life in Sarajevo.

Do I need cooking experience?
Not at all. This Sarajevo cooking class is suitable for everyone — whether you cook regularly or usually only manage to boil water.

What dishes will we prepare?
You’ll learn how to make traditional Bosnian pita from scratch during the class. Depending on the day and the season, we sometimes also prepare klepe. Along the way, you’ll enjoy a variety of homemade mezze.

Can dietary restrictions or allergies be accommodated?
Please let us know about any allergies or dietary requirements when booking. We’ll do our best to accommodate them. Unfortunately, we cannot fully cater to strict vegan diets.

Where does the cooking class take place?
This Sarajevo cooking class takes place in our host’s home in the Baščaršija district. The exact address will be shared with you after booking.

In which language is the cooking class held?
Nedreta speaks English — and, of course, Bosnian. But don’t worry: cooking and good food are an international language anyway.
